Hail, yes

DENALI PARK, AK - - The storm hit quickly. One minute it was bright and sunny, but you could see storm clouds moving. The next minute: Bam! Actually it was more like: bing, bing, bing as the hail began to fall. I was able to stand on the small front porch of our cabin and watch it hail and rain at the same time while the sun was shining. And I could look out another direction and see blue sky, fleecy white coulds and a rainbow. Only in Denali, as one person running for cover - - and losing the race to the storm - - hollered out. As the clouds moved over and blotted out the sun, the temperature dropped like a brick. Maybe, as Lydia has mentioned in her blog, we'll be seeing snow on the peaks soon, real soon.
